Check Digit Verification of cas no

The CAS Registry Mumber 581104-91-8 includes 9 digits separated into 3 groups by hyphens. The first part of the number,starting from the left, has 6 digits, 5,8,1,1,0 and 4 respectively; the second part has 2 digits, 9 and 1 respectively.
Calculate Digit Verification of CAS Registry Number 581104-91:
(8*5)+(7*8)+(6*1)+(5*1)+(4*0)+(3*4)+(2*9)+(1*1)=138
138 % 10 = 8
So 581104-91-8 is a valid CAS Registry Number.

581104-91-8Relevant academic research and scientific papers

Design of highly active iron-based catalysts for atom transfer radical polymerization: Tridentate salicylaldiminato ligands affording near ideal Nernstian behavior

O'Reilly, Rachel K.,Gibson, Vernon C.,White, Andrew J. P.,Williams, David J.

, p. 8450 - 8451 (2003)

Iron(II) complexes bearing monoanionic tridentate salicyladiminato ligands are shown to be highly efficient catalysts for atom transfer radical polymerization (ATRP). Polymerization rates for styrene are among the highest reported for iron-mediated ATRP in nonpolar media, correlating well with E1/2 potentials and ΔEp values for the complexes. The rigidity of the tridentate ligands, combined with ample space around the metal center to accommodate a halogen atom, we believe to be an important factor in the efficient ATRP behavior of these systems.
